IGIB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review

520 of the 5,936 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ares 5-10 Year Investment Grade Corporate Bond ETF (IGIB)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$7.53B — down 14% from $8.71B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 68 funds closed out of IGIB and 47 opened new positions — a net loss of 21 holders — while 245 trimmed existing stakes and 132 added.

The largest buyer was Charles Schwab, adding an estimated $72.9M. The largest seller was Jane Street, cutting an estimated $244M.
